The tranquil, tree‑lined communities of Queanbeyan are especially susceptible to termite problems, with price quotes suggesting that as numerous as one‑in‑three homes might suffer an invasion. Native eucalyptus trees, close-by bushland, and damp garden beds provide perfect habitats for these damaging bugs. They survive on cellulose, which is plentiful in lumber framing, subfloors, and interior structures. Due to the fact that they tunnel underground and eat wood from the inside out, they frequently go unnoticed until severe structural damage has currently happened.

Property owners Termite Control Queanbeyan should remain alert and expect the faint signs of termite activity. Typical warning signs consist of wood that feels spongy or sounds hollow, creaking floorboards, and paint that bubbles in a pattern reminiscent of water damage. You might also identify slim mud tunnels crawling up brick foundations, below flooring structures, or along with baseboards. These tunnels serve as protected passageways for termites, preserving the moisture they require while they look for food. In the hotter, more damp periods-- specifically from late spring into summertime, you might see winged termites or find clusters of shed wings on window ledges. These airborne insects are reproductive termites looking for to start brand-new nests, signaling that a recognized nest is nearby.

If you think termites exist in your house, the very best practice is to leave them alone. Utilizing family bug spray or tearing apart their mud tubes will only drive the colony further into the structure, making complex later removal. The proper step is to promptly reach out to professional termite control experts in Queanbeyan for a safe evaluation.

Professional management begins with a comprehensive termite inspection. Certified service technicians utilize innovative detection equipment, consisting of moisture meters and thermal imaging electronic cameras, to find hidden termite activity without harming your walls. These tools get the heat signatures of active colonies and determine areas of high wetness where termites are more than likely to collect. As soon as the inspection is total, you will receive a comprehensive report describing any active areas, existing damage, and high risk conditions on your residential or commercial property.

Complete elimination and enduring defense are attained with customized termite control strategies. Chemical barriers include injecting a specialized liquid termiticide into the soil surrounding a home's foundation. As termites traverse this cured area, they unintentionally carry the chemical back to their colony, eliminating it totally. Another choice is to set up termite baiting and tracking stations around the residential or commercial property's boundary. These stations draw foraging termites to harmless wood baits that are later on instilled with a slow‑acting growth regulator as soon as activity is detected. For brand-new building or remodels in Queanbeyan, physical termite barriers are normally included directly into the structure procedure.

Preventative home maintenance likewise plays a vital role in lowering your termite risk. You must guarantee all subfloor locations are well ventilated and dry, as wetness is the main attractant for termites. Repair any dripping pipelines or taps immediately, and make sure garden beds do not block weep holes or sit directly against lumber walls. Furthermore, keep fire wood and loose garden mulch saved well away from the main structure.

Because normal home insurance plan hardly ever cover termite damage, taking preventive measures is the most efficient method to protect your financial investment. It is highly recommended that properties in NSW, Australia, go through a professional termite inspection at least once a year.
